"Record $14 Million Fine Imposed on Liberty University for Mishandling Campus Safety Complaints"

TL;DR Summary
Liberty University has been hit with a record $14 million fine by the Department of Education for mishandling reports of sexual assault and other campus safety issues, creating a "culture of silence." The university faced criticism for discouraging and dismissing women who reported assault, with victims being punished while their assailants went unpunished. The fines are the largest in Department of Education history, and Liberty will also face two years of federal oversight. The university has admitted to mistakes and committed to spending $2 million to improve campus safety.
